Introduction: The Privacy Paradox of the Cloud Age
In our interconnected world, data is constantly moving to the cloud for storage and processing. This reliance on third-party services creates a fundamental security dilemma: how can we utilize sensitive information for critical tasks like medical research or financial analysis without giving up control of the data itself? The conventional approach—decrypting data before computation—is the weakest link in the security chain.
Homomorphic Encryption (HE) is the cryptographic breakthrough that solves this paradox. It is a complex, yet elegant, method that allows authorized parties to perform arbitrary computations on encrypted data, yielding an encrypted result that, when decrypted, matches the result of computations performed on the original, plaintext data.
Defining the Breakthrough: How Does HE Work?
Homomorphic Encryption is essentially a form of encryption with an algebraic structure that enables mathematical operations. Think of it this way: imagine a pair of gloves and a special box. You put your sensitive data into the box (encrypting it), and the person processing the data can put their hands through the gloves to perform operations inside the box (computing), but they never see the data inside. When they are done, they hand the box back to you. Only you have the key to open it and see the final, processed result.
This ability to compute on encrypted data is revolutionary because it eliminates the “data-in-use” security vulnerability—the moment data is exposed during processing.
The Three Types of Homomorphic Encryption
The field of HE is categorized by the number and complexity of operations that can be performed:
- Partially Homomorphic Encryption (PHE): Allows for unlimited operations of one type (e.g., unlimited additions or unlimited multiplications). Example: RSA, ElGamal.
- Somewhat Homomorphic Encryption (SHE): Allows for a limited number of both additions and multiplications. It is useful for specific, shallow computations but cannot handle complex algorithms.
- Fully Homomorphic Encryption (FHE): The Holy Grail. It allows for an unlimited number of additions and multiplications, enabling any arbitrary computation or program to run entirely on encrypted data. Example: Schemes based on Learning With Errors (LWE).
The push in current research is to make FHE faster and more practical for widespread commercial use.
Key Applications Driving HE Adoption
The practical implications of HE are vast, particularly in areas where data sensitivity is paramount:
- Healthcare and Genomics: Allowing medical researchers to combine and analyze encrypted patient datasets from multiple institutions to find cures, without ever exposing individual patient health records (PHI).
- Financial Services: Running risk assessments, fraud detection, and credit scoring on client data within the cloud, maintaining the confidentiality of proprietary algorithms and client portfolios.
- Machine Learning (Privacy-Preserving AI): Training AI models using encrypted training data (known as Encrypted Machine Learning), ensuring the privacy of the data contributors while still benefiting from the model’s accuracy.
Conclusion: The Future is Encrypted
Homomorphic Encryption is rapidly moving from a theoretical concept to a deployable reality. As the global demand for privacy and stringent regulations (like GDPR) intensify, HE stands ready to become a fundamental pillar of the next generation of secure computing.
Stay tuned to HomomorphicPrivacy.com for the latest news and technical analysis as this powerful technology reshapes the landscape of data security.
